Scope
This document specifies general safety requirements for electric arc furnace (EAF) steelmaking that does not contain radioactive materials. Note: Radioactive substances are tested before entering the steel plant. This document deals with the major hazards, hazardous situations and hazardous events associated with EAF listed in Table 1, when used in accordance with the conceived and manufacturer's intended conditions, also includes failures during foreseeable failures and misuse. This document specifies guidelines for integrating equipment and equipment into production processes. This document specifies the requirements for ensuring personnel safety during equipment design, transportation, assembly, commissioning, operation, maintenance and decommissioning. This document assumes that the equipment is operated and maintained by adequately trained personnel and that manual setup, adjustment and maintenance are part of normal use of the equipment.
